Visual Studio Code (VSCode) 的基本设置指南,帮助你优化开发环境

发布于:2025-02-12 ⋅ 阅读:(211) ⋅ 点赞:(0)

以下是 Visual Studio Code (VSCode) 的基本设置指南,帮助你优化开发环境:


1. 安装与基础配置

  • 下载安装
    访问 VSCode 官网 下载对应系统的版本,按提示安装。

  • 打开设置界面

    • 快捷键Ctrl + ,(Windows/Linux)或 Cmd + ,(Mac)
    • 手动入口:菜单栏 → FilePreferencesSettings
  • 用户 vs 工作区设置

    • 用户设置:全局生效,影响所有项目。
    • 工作区设置:仅对当前项目生效(会生成 .vscode/settings.json 文件)。

2. 常用设置项(JSON 示例)

在设置界面右上角点击 {} 图标,直接编辑 settings.json

{
  "editor.fontSize": 14,         // 字体大小
  "editor.tabSize": 2,           // Tab 缩进空格数
  "editor.formatOnSave": true,   // 保存时自动格式化
  "files.autoSave": "afterDelay",// 自动保存(可选 off/afterDelay/onFocusChange)
  "terminal.integrated.fontSize": 12, // 终端字体大小
  "workbench.colorTheme": "Default Dark+", // 主题
  "explorer.confirmDelete": false // 删除文件时不提示确认
}

3. 安装扩展插件

  • 入口:左侧边栏点击 Extensions 图标(或快捷键 Ctrl+Shift+X)。
  • 推荐常用扩展
    • 编程语言支持:Python、JavaScript (ES6)、Java、C/C++
    • 工具类
      • Prettier(代码格式化)
      • GitLens(增强 Git 功能)
      • ESLint(JavaScript 代码检查)
      • Live Server(实时网页预览)
      • Docker(容器管理)
      • Remote - SSH(远程开发)
    • 主题与图标:Material Theme、One Dark Pro、VSCode Icons

4. 调试配置

  • 入口:左侧边栏点击 Run and Debug(或快捷键 Ctrl+Shift+D)。
  • 步骤
    1. 创建 .vscode/launch.json 文件。
    2. 根据语言选择调试配置模板(如 Python、Node.js 等)。
    3. 设置断点并按 F5 启动调试。

示例(Python 调试配置)

{
  "version": "0.2.0",
  "configurations": [
    {
      "name": "Python: Current File",
      "type": "python",
      "request": "launch",
      "program": "${file}",
      "console": "integratedTerminal"
    }
  ]
}

5. 集成终端

  • 快捷键:`Ctrl + ``(反引号键)快速打开终端。
  • 配置终端类型
    • 在设置中搜索 Terminal > Integrated: Shell,选择默认终端(如 PowerShell、bash 或 zsh)。

6. 版本控制(Git)

  • 初始化仓库Ctrl + Shift + G 打开 Git 面板,点击 Initialize Repository
  • 常用操作:提交(Commit)、拉取(Pull)、推送(Push)、分支管理等。
  • 推荐配置
    {
      "git.enableSmartCommit": true,
      "git.autofetch": true
    }
    

7. 快捷键自定义

  • 入口File → Preferences → Keyboard Shortcuts(或 Ctrl+K Ctrl+S)。
  • 常用默认快捷键
    • 格式化代码:Shift + Alt + F
    • 切换侧边栏:Ctrl + B
    • 快速打开文件:Ctrl + P
    • 多光标编辑:Alt + 点击Ctrl + Alt + ↑/↓

8. 高级优化

  • 工作区配置:通过 .vscode 文件夹内的 settings.jsontasks.jsonlaunch.json 管理项目特定设置。
  • 代码片段:通过 File → Preferences → User Snippets 自定义常用代码块。
  • 远程开发:安装 Remote - SSHRemote - Containers 扩展,连接服务器或容器开发。

通过以上步骤,你可以快速配置一个高效的开发环境。根据实际需求调整设置和插件即可!


网站公告

今日签到

点亮在社区的每一天
去签到